The Case IH Maxxum 110 dimensions found are: length is 169 inches | 429 cm, minimum width is 73.4 inches | 186 cm, height is 114.1 inches | 289 cm, and wheelbase is 93.3 inches | 236 cm.
Case IH Maxxum 110 Dimensions
| Overall length | 169 inches | 429 cm |
|---|---|
| Overall width | Minimum width: 73.4 inches | 186 cm |
| Overall height | ROPS: 114.1 inches | 289 cm | Cab: 111 inches | 281 cm |
| Wheelbase | 2WD: 93.3 inches | 236 cm | 4WD: 94.9 inches | 241 cm |
Case IH Maxxum 110 Weight
| Operating weight | 10240 lbs (4WD ROPS) | 4644 kg |

Case IH Maxxum 110 Dimensions FAQ
Is the Case IH Maxxum 110 a long tractor?
The Case IH Maxxum 110 has an average listed length at 169 in, which is close to the 190 in benchmark average. It is not unusually short or unusually long for this size class.
Is the Case IH Maxxum 110 narrow enough for tight storage?
Yes, based on width alone it is relatively narrow at 73.4 in, which is below the 96 in benchmark average. That is the better result for tight gates, sheds and trailer decks.
Is the Case IH Maxxum 110 tall for a shed or garage?
The listed height is about normal at 114.1 in, which is close to the 125 in benchmark average. A normal-height result still needs extra clearance for ROPS, cab, exhaust and uneven ground.
How much floor space does the Case IH Maxxum 110 need?
The bare footprint is about 86 sq ft from a 14.1 ft length and 6.1 ft width. That is below the 130 sq ft benchmark for this category.
Does the Case IH Maxxum 110 have a short or long wheelbase?
The wheelbase is short for the category at 93.3 in, which is below the 115 in benchmark average. That points to a more compact chassis length.
